Abstract:
ABSTRACT Carburised steels are used extensively in the gear industry to improve the wear resistance of parts [1,2]. However, it is well known that shot peening, which creates compressive residual stress, increases the fatigue strength of materials. Combining these two treatments should therefore improve both the bending and contact fatigue strength [3,4,5]. This paper presents results obtained for bending fatigue and contact fatigue on a 17NiCrMo6-4 steel after carburising and shot peening. They demonstrate how it is possible to obtain a 50% to 70% improvement in the fatigue strength (bending fatigue) without affecting the fatigue contact behaviour. The resutls initially obtained on a test specimen are then confirmed by a test performed on gears that have received similar treatment.
